Bulgaria updates color-code list of countries according to coronavirus risk

Photo: library

As of Sunday, October 10, citizens of the United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land arriving from an EU Member State, the European Economic Area, Switzerland or from the United Kingdom, which is in the red Covid zone, are admitted to the territory of Bulgaria at presentation of a valid EU digital vaccination certificate or document for overcome coronavirus, together with a negative result from a PCR test performed up to 72 hours before entering the country. If persons do not present such a document, they may be admitted to the territory of the country only after presentation of a negative result from a PCR test conducted up to 72 hours before entering the country and quarantine for a period of 10 days at home or in another place of accommodation that the person has indicated.

As of Sunday, France, Monaco, Portugal, Cyprus and Iceland are on the list of countries in the green zone.

Malaysia, Eswatini, Iran, North Macedonia, Kosovo, Kazakhstan, the United States and Ireland will be included in the orange zone on the same date.

As of October 13, 2021, Barbados, Antigua and Barbuda, Romania, Estonia, Latvia, Slovakia and Singapore enter the red Covid zone.
